The Emirates StadiumRecently I went on a tour of what could be London’s greatest soccer stadium,Arsenal’s Emirates Stadium, and brought a load of new photos of the Emirates Stadium back to show you. Of course I have been to see matches there before, but it was great to access the aeas I haven’t seen before and to learn lots of random things about how the club is run. So with each relevant photo, I’ll try to share a few of these nuggets of info with you.

Previously I had been on a tour of the old Highbury stadium, now turned into nice appartments, and this had far more history obviously. But in terms of its spectacular appearence and state of the art facilities, the Emirates in unmatched. It holds a capacity crowd of just over 60,000 people which, although a good size, is less than other top stadiums- so the club has gone for quality over quantity.
